Released August 8, 2025, Quema brings Given Peace and VELVET together in the space between experimental bass, 140s production and trap. The title means “burn” in Spanish, and the track follows that idea with dense sound design, rhythmic pressure and a high-temperature low end.

About the track

Quema is not a house or conventional club track. Its pulse and weight belong to the 140s-bass and trap lane, while the production uses experimental textures and sharp changes in energy to keep the arrangement unpredictable.

The collaboration is compact and direct: heavy bass, trap-informed rhythm and detailed electronic sound design arrive without a long runway. That focus makes Quema a strong entry point into the harder, more experimental side of both artists’ catalogs.
